Output 75ba024696d22f20c73928d96ddc1f1e96849c930a987ddadfb12cfd75a68ede:1

value
7460627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d2c2f44815aa43ce50d6d7aafa20ba8e638a8f9 OP_EQUAL
address
3ABfhPNXPRodbwuWMrroF8gaN9qgB5bVzt
transaction
75ba024696d22f20c73928d96ddc1f1e96849c930a987ddadfb12cfd75a68ede
spent
true